    <title>2019 (12) TMI 320 - MADRAS HIGH COURT</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/caselaws?id=389437</link>
    <description>The court allowed the writ petition challenging the dismissal of the appeal against the order of assessment under the Income Tax Act, 1961. It found the Appellate Authority&#039;s order lacking proper reasoning and findings, emphasizing the need for a speaking order with detailed reasons. The court set aside the impugned order and remitted the matter back to the Appellate Authority for a fresh decision, directing it to provide an opportunity of hearing and pass a reasoned order within eight weeks. No costs were awarded, and the case was closed.</description>
